[네트워크] 웹 프록시

Yoon Uk·2023년 5월 1일
0

네트워크

목록 보기
34/34
post-thumbnail

웹 프록시란?

웹 프록시란 인터넷에서 웹 서버와 클라이언트 사이에 위치하여 웹 트래픽을 중계하는 서버입니다.

웹 프록시의 목적

  • 웹 프록시를 통해 웹 캐싱을 할 수 있습니다.
    웹 캐싱이란 자주 접속하는 웹 페이지나 파일을 프록시 서버에 저장해두고, 클라이언트가 요청할 때 빠르게 제공하는 기능입니다.
    이렇게 하면 네트워크 대역폭을 절약하고, 응답 시간을 단축할 수 있습니다.

  • 웹 프록시를 통해 웹 필터링을 할 수 있습니다.
    웹 필터링이란 특정한 규칙에 따라 웹 사이트나 컨텐츠에 대한 접근을 제한하거나 허용하는 기능입니다.
    예를 들어, 학교나 회사에서는 학습이나 업무와 관련 없는 웹 사이트에 대한 접근을 차단할 수 있습니다. 또는, 정부나 기관에서는 불법적이거나 윤리적으로 문제가 있는 웹 사이트에 대한 접근을 차단할 수 있습니다.

  • 웹 프록시를 통해 웹 익명화를 할 수 있습니다.
    웹 익명화란 클라이언트의 신원 정보를 숨기고, 웹 서버로부터 받은 데이터를 변조하지 않고 그대로 전달하는 기능입니다.
    예를 들어, 인터넷 검열이나 감시가 심한 국가에서는 웹 프록시를 이용하여 자유롭게 인터넷을 사용할 수 있습니다. 또는, 개인 정보 보호를 위해 자신의 IP 주소나 위치 정보를 공개하지 않고 인터넷을 사용할 수 있습니다.

주의점

웹 프록시는 인터넷에서 다양한 역할을 수행하는 중요한 서버입니다. 하지만, 웹 프록시를 사용할 때에는 주의해야 할 점도 있습니다.

  • 신뢰할 수 없는 웹 프록시를 사용하면 개인 정보가 유출되거나 악성 코드에 감염될 수 있습니다.

  • 너무 많은 클라이언트가 동시에 웹 프록시를 사용하면 성능이 저하되거나 오류가 발생할 수 있습니다.

따라서, 웹 프록시를 사용할 때에는 안전하고 신뢰할 수 있는 서버를 선택하고, 적절한 설정과 관리를 해야 합니다.

0개의 댓글